Influencer marketing in ecommerce

Influencer marketing involves partnering with individuals who have a significant online following and influence over their audience. These influencers can range from celebrities and industry experts to everyday social media users who have built a loyal following. By collaborating with influencers, ecommerce brands can tap into their engaged audience and promote their products or services authentically.

The power of social media for ecommerce sales

Social media platforms have revolutionized the way people discover, interact with, and purchase products. Platforms like Instagram, YouTube, and TikTok have millions, if not billions, of active users, making them ideal channels for ecommerce businesses to showcase their products and drive sales. The visual nature of these platforms allows brands to create compelling content and engage with their target audience on a more personal level.

Understanding the role of influencers in driving sales

Influencers have gained trust and credibility among their followers through their expertise, authenticity, and engaging content. When influencers recommend or endorse products, their followers are more likely to trust their recommendations and make purchases. By leveraging influencers' influence, ecommerce brands can effectively tap into their audience and drive sales.

Identifying the right influencers for your brand

To maximize the impact of influencer marketing, it is crucial to identify the right influencers who align with your brand values and target audience. Several factors should be considered when selecting influencers:

Utilizing influencer platforms

Influencer platforms like Instagram, YouTube, and TikTok offer tools and resources to help brands find suitable influencers for their campaigns. These platforms allow you to filter influencers based on criteria such as location, niche, engagement rates, and follower count.

Analyzing audience demographics and engagement

Before partnering with an influencer, it's essential to analyze their audience demographics to ensure they align with your target market. Look for influencers whose followers match your ideal customer profile. Additionally, consider their engagement rates, as a highly engaged audience is more likely to convert into sales.

Examining influencer content and brand alignment

Take the time to review the influencer's content and ensure it aligns with your brand image and values. Look for influencers who have a genuine interest in your industry or product category. Collaborating with influencers who naturally incorporate your products into their content will appear more authentic to their audience.

Building strong relationships with influencers

Establishing strong relationships with influencers is key to a successful influencer marketing campaign. Building rapport and trust with influencers can lead to long-term partnerships and more impactful collaborations. Here are some strategies to foster these relationships:

Personalized outreach and communication

When reaching out to influencers, take the time to personalize your messages. Show genuine interest in their content and explain why you believe they would be a good fit for your brand. Avoid generic or impersonal messages that may come across as spam.

Offering value and incentives

Influencers are more likely to work with brands that provide value beyond monetary compensation. Consider offering exclusive access to new products, early releases, or behind-the-scenes experiences. Providing incentives can help incentivize influencers to promote your brand more enthusiastically.

Creating effective influencer campaigns

To maximize the impact of influencer marketing, it's essential to plan and execute effective influencer campaigns. Here are some steps to consider:

Setting clear goals and objectives

Before launching a campaign, define clear goals and objectives. Whether it's increasing brand awareness, driving website traffic, or boosting sales, having specific goals will help you measure the success of your campaign.

Defining campaign budgets and timelines

Determine your budget and allocate funds for influencer partnerships, content creation, and promotions. Set realistic timelines for each phase of the campaign, from identifying influencers to launching the content.

Crafting compelling content with influencer input

Work closely with influencers to create engaging and authentic content. Incorporate their creative input while ensuring that your brand messaging and product features are highlighted. The content should resonate with the influencer's audience and align with your campaign objectives.

Leveraging different social media platforms

Different social media platforms offer unique opportunities to engage with audiences. Here are some tips for leveraging popular platforms for influencer marketing:

Instagram: leveraging visual storytelling and product showcases

Instagram is a highly visual platform, making it ideal for showcasing products through beautiful imagery. Encourage influencers to share high-quality photos and videos of your products, along with compelling captions that highlight their benefits and encourage engagement.

YouTube: leveraging video reviews and tutorials

YouTube is an excellent platform for in-depth product reviews, tutorials, and demonstrations. Collaborate with influencers to create engaging videos that showcase your products and provide valuable insights or instructions. Encourage influencers to include links to your product pages in their video descriptions.

TikTok: leveraging short-form entertaining content

TikTok's short-form video format offers an opportunity to create entertaining and shareable content. Work with influencers to create engaging TikTok videos that feature your products in a fun and creative way. Encourage users to participate in challenges or trends related to your brand.

Maximizing sales through influencer promotions

To drive sales effectively, consider implementing the following strategies in your influencer campaigns:

Exclusive discount codes and affiliate programs

Offer influencers exclusive discount codes that they can share with their audience. This not only incentivizes their followers to make a purchase but also helps track the impact of their promotions. Alternatively, you can establish an affiliate program where influencers earn a commission for every sale generated through their unique affiliate links.

Limited-time offers and flash sales

Create a sense of urgency and FOMO (fear of missing out) by running limited-time offers or flash sales. Encourage influencers to promote these time-sensitive promotions to their audience, emphasizing the limited availability or exclusive nature of the deals.

Creating a sense of urgency and FOMO (fear of missing out)

Incorporate scarcity tactics to drive immediate action. Highlight limited stock or limited-time offers to create a sense of urgency and encourage customers to make a purchase before it's too late.

Measuring and analyzing influencer campaign success

To evaluate the success of your influencer marketing campaigns, track and analyze relevant metrics:

Tracking engagement metrics

Monitor the engagement levels of influencer posts, such as likes, comments, and shares. High engagement indicates that the content resonated with the audience and can lead to increased sales. Use analytics tools provided by social media platforms to gather these metrics.

Evaluating conversion rates and ROI

Track the number of conversions or sales generated through influencer campaigns. Compare the revenue generated against the investment made in influencer partnerships and content creation. Calculating the return on investment (ROI) will help you determine the effectiveness of your campaigns.

Gathering feedback and insights from influencers

Maintain open communication with influencers and seek their feedback on the campaign's performance. They can provide valuable insights and suggestions for improvement. Take this feedback into account when planning future influencer campaigns.

Overcoming challenges and pitfalls in influencer marketing

While influencer marketing can be highly effective, it's essential to be aware of potential challenges and pitfalls:

Fake followers and engagement

Some influencers may resort to purchasing fake followers or engagement to appear more popular than they actually are. Be diligent when selecting influencers, and use analytics tools to assess their audience authenticity and engagement rates.

Maintaining authenticity and transparency

Authenticity is crucial in influencer marketing. Ensure that influencers genuinely believe in your products and maintain transparency with their audience regarding their partnerships with your brand. Disclose sponsored content clearly to avoid any potential trust issues.

Dealing with influencer controversies

Influencers may face controversies or negative publicity. Monitor your influencers' online presence and address any issues promptly. Consider diversifying your pool of influencers to mitigate the impact of a single influencer's controversies.

Future trends and predictions for influencer marketing in ecommerce

As influencer marketing continues to evolve, several trends are expected to shape the landscape:

  • Micro-influencers: The rise of micro-influencers with smaller but highly engaged audiences will offer more affordable and niche-specific influencer marketing opportunities.

  • Authentic and relatable content: Audiences are becoming more discerning and value authenticity. Influencers who can create relatable content will continue to drive engagement and sales.

  • Long-term partnerships: Brands will increasingly form long-term partnerships with influencers, allowing for more authentic and consistent collaborations.
